Abstract | ||||
As is well known the concepts of the overall design are : design for production and performance; design for minimum weight; design for minimum cost; design for operation and design for repair and maintenance. However, the main goal of our paper is to deal with the design for production and performance Two main important principles of design for production and performance are considered in this developed research. Those two principles are, the available characteristics of the workshop facilities and the concept of simplicity. The paper terminates with a case study for the application of the design for production and performance in building steel body of a floating unit in order to illustrate the potential of the proposed concept using the current facilities of Egyptian workshops for manufacturing such structures. | ||||
